Video: Newcastle 0-1 Arsenal: O.G To The Rescue Again
An own goal from Fabio Coloccini ensured we left St James’ Park with a well deserved 1-0 win over Newcastle United on Saturday afternoon.
We dominated the entire game after Mitrovic’s early dismissal and found the break through in the 52nd minute when Oxlade-Chamberlain’s shot was deflected in via Coloccini.
If it weren’t for some questionable finishing we’d have ran out comfortable winners but we take home the three points, so that’s the most important thing.
